
The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) in Nasarawa State has kicked off a fresh push for the Nasarawa North Senatorial by-election as former House of Representatives member David Ombugadu officially entered the race. The campaign launch took place in Akwanga on Saturday, drawing party leaders and grassroots supporters eager to back his bid.
Ombugadu, a seasoned politician, framed his candidacy as a collective effort to enhance representation and foster unity across the senatorial district. Speaking to a crowd of party faithful, he vowed to leverage his past legislative experience to deliver impactful governance if elected to the Senate.
The PDP stalwart emphasized that the by-election is more than a personal ambition—it is a chance to amplify the voices of Nasarawa North residents in national discourse. He called on supporters to rally together and work tirelessly in the lead-up to the June 20 poll.
“Our mission is simple: to provide quality leadership, promote harmony, and prioritize the well-being of every constituent,” Ombugadu stated. He expressed confidence in the party’s ability to secure a decisive victory through grassroots mobilization.
With the election date approaching, political parties across the district are ramping up their campaigns. Ombugadu’s team is focusing on building momentum among local communities, stressing the need for voter turnout and solidarity behind the PDP ticket.
